In the modern industrial world, maintaining the efficiency and longevity of machinery is paramount. One of the significant challenges faced by various industries, especially those involving heat exchangers, boilers, and cooling systems, is the formation of scale. Scale refers to the buildup of mineral deposits, primarily calcium and magnesium, which can severely hinder the performance of equipment. To combat this issue, the development and application of anti-scale forming material (防垢材料) have become increasingly important.The concept of anti-scale forming material (防垢材料) involves substances that inhibit the crystallization of minerals that lead to scale formation. These materials can be added to water systems to prevent the adherence of scale to surfaces, thereby enhancing the operational efficiency of the equipment. The use of anti-scale forming material (防垢材料) not only helps in reducing maintenance costs but also extends the lifespan of critical machinery.Industries such as power generation, oil and gas, and food processing are particularly affected by scale problems. In power plants, for instance, the accumulation of scale in boilers can reduce heat transfer efficiency, leading to increased fuel consumption and operational costs. By utilizing anti-scale forming material (防垢材料), these facilities can mitigate the risks associated with scale buildup, ensuring smoother operations and lower energy expenses.Moreover, the environmental benefits of using anti-scale forming material (防垢材料) cannot be overlooked. Traditional methods of scale removal often involve harsh chemicals that can be harmful to both the environment and human health. In contrast, many anti-scale forming material (防垢材料) options are designed to be more environmentally friendly, promoting sustainable practices within industries.Research into anti-scale forming material (防垢材料) has led to the discovery of various organic and inorganic compounds that effectively prevent scale formation. For example, polyphosphates and certain polymers have shown promising results in inhibiting scale growth. Additionally, advancements in nanotechnology have introduced novel anti-scale forming material (防垢材料) that operate at a molecular level, providing enhanced protection against scale accumulation.The implementation of anti-scale forming material (防垢材料) is not limited to large industrial applications; it can also be beneficial in residential settings. Homeowners often face issues with hard water, which can lead to scale buildup in plumbing fixtures and appliances. By incorporating anti-scale forming material (防垢材料) into their water systems, individuals can enjoy cleaner appliances and improved water quality without the need for extensive maintenance.In conclusion, the role of anti-scale forming material (防垢材料) in modern industry and daily life is becoming increasingly crucial. As technology advances, the effectiveness and accessibility of these materials continue to improve, offering a reliable solution to the pervasive problem of scale formation. Embracing anti-scale forming material (防垢材料) not only enhances operational efficiency and reduces costs but also contributes to environmental sustainability, making it a vital consideration for industries and consumers alike.
